Cavalier Model UN in New York
Our Model UN Team (MUN) is in New York to compete in the National High School Model UN conference. Our team attended a Knicks game and, Lo and Behold, there was Serra High School from Gardena, CA on the Jumbotron. We don't know how this happened.... But it did.
|
__________________________________________________
|
Cavs Meet with Lithuanians
Serra will be representing Lithuania at the conference. The Cavaliers attended the opening ceremony featuring a presentation by US Ambassador to the United Nations, Ms. Samantha Powers. Then the Cavs attended a meeting at the Lithuanian Permanent Mission to the United Nations to gather more information to use as they represent Lithuania at the conference.
More when our diplomats return.
